jeffschlupp Posted 5 August 2019 Share Posted 5 August 2019 Musa was a short arse who'd only ever looked good against Russian defences. This lad is 6ft1, physically powerful, I see similarities to Wilfred Zaha in some of his movement. Crucially, he's done well in Ligue 1 in terms of goals and assists, which is a good standard these days. Fast and direct. Can play either side quite comfortably. Quiet personality. Assume he's French speaking so probably would get along well with Ricardo, Mendy, Tielemans etc. Crucially, he's 21 and could benefit from two years of gametime and Rodgers management that Gray never had. I think he will go to Watford, but this is exactly the sort of player you'd want us to bring in. 2 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...

Yes he was the guy that tore Arsenal a new one in the first leg between the two teams. Sarr scored a flying header and also was fouled by Sokratis who picked up a second yellow card for doing so. He was MOTM in that game by a mile. Regarding our interest in him, he's an interesting one. He's definitely not the finished article which is what I think we really want. But a young player from Ligue 1 who is fast, strong and can finish... I mean those players always end up being great over here. Plus at 20 years old, this is one of those signings that you we could end up buying now for 30m and selling for 50m in 2-4 years time. I do think we can do better, but I wouldn't be unhappy to see him here. I think Albrighton would start the season ahead of him, but boy would it create a lot of good problems and competition for places in terms of squad selection. With the window closing soon, we probably have to take deals where we can get them and this one has the advantage that Rennes will definitely sell and probably have already determined the amount they want. The biggest plus for me is that he's a good finisher, which is the number one thing we lack in our team right now. Perez already looks like good business just because he doesn't piss himself when he's in front of goal and can keep his composure. If all 3 of our forward players could finish, the entire team gets better, because all of a sudden you can threaten from either flank or through the middle.
